Before you begin

1.  Check the mains water pressure. The pressure must not 

be below 1.5 BAR (22 psi) or above 5 BAR (73psi), 
measured during a low demand period – (mid-morning or 
mid-afternoon). If the pressure exceeds 5 BAR a pressure 
reducing valve must be installed in the cold mains supply 
to protect both the boiler and the water filter housing. A 
suitable pressure reducing valve can be purchased at 
www.frankefilterflow.co.uk.

2.  The unit must be installed in a frost free environment.

3.  Ensure that the cabinet is well ventilated. If in doubt it is 

advisable to improve the circulation of air by drilling some 
holes in the top and bottom of the rear panel.

4.  Be careful when making the various connections to the 

mains water stop valve and the boiler. Do not be tempted 
to over-tighten the connections. It is only necessary to 
firmly hand tighten the nuts using the patented 
NutRunna

®

 plastic tightening devices provided to make a 

secure watertight seal.

5.  Locate the existing hot and cold water supply pipes.

6.  Shut off the mains water supply.

7.  Switch off the mains electricity supply at the socket.

Safety

Remember: Boiling water is potentially dangerous and great 
care should be exercised when using the Franke Omni tap.

The installation must be carried out by a suitably qualified 
professional in strict accordance with the instructions 
provided and comply with the UK Water Supply (Water 
Fittings) Regulations 1999 and safety standards.

•  If a new electrical power supply is required you must 

seek the services of a qualified electrician.

•  The boiler must only be connected to the 230V mains 

electricity supply through either an earthed independent 
wall socket or a fused spur.

•  The boiler is fitted with an electrical lead terminating in 

a UK 3 pin fused plug for connection to the 230 volt 13 
amp domestic electricity supply. It is important to use a 
socket with a built in switch and position it to provide 
convenient access to switch off the boiler.

•  Turn off the mains water supply before commencing 

installation.

•  Never lift the boiler by the flexible connector hoses.

•  The power to the boiler must only be switched on once 

the installation is complete and the tank is full of water.

•  Always turn off the electricity supply to the boiler before 

you close the mains stop valve. Restore power to the 
boiler after the mains stop valve has been opened.

•  Young people and potentially vulnerable users must  

be instructed how to operate the boiling water function 
safely by a responsible adult.

•  This is a domestic appliance and must not be installed in 

a commercial environment.

•  If the supply cord is damaged it must be replaced by  

the manufacturer, an official service agent or similarly 
qualified persons in order to avoid a hazard.
